The Choo Choo Lounge was named to pay homage to Old Saybrook and its rich history of train travel dating back to 1871 through the 1920s. Guests from New York would travel the Valley Railroad line to enjoy the menu and accommodations at the famous Pease House, located across from the main Saybrook Point Resort, where the Villas are located today.
The imagery of this era has been re-created by the two commissioned murals painted by local artist Tony Falcone of the No. 2 train coming across the tracks from Fenwick and the Roundhouse turning station, which was just north of Saybrook Point. Interior designer Lisa Silver has created a bygone-era ambiance, which is complemented by classic cocktails originally documented by Connecticut-born Jerry Thomas in the first-ever publication of cocktail recipes in 1862. The 30 ft. bar is accentuated by an authentic Les Zinc pewter bar top, made only in one place worldwide at Ateliers Nectoux in France.
